Petrostar Meets with Vulcan County Municipal Council

Thursday, 05 December 2013 02:21 PM

Topic:

Petrostar Petroleum Corporation ("Petrostar" or "the Company") is pleased to announce that on December 4, 2013, the Company presented a rezoning proposal for its Tank Farm development to the municipal council of Vulcan County, Alberta for first reading.

This is the first of three readings that Vulcan County will hold before a final decision on the proposal is made. A public open house was also hosted by Mackenzie Loree, the Company's CEO, on December 2, 2013 to introduce the proposed development to area residents.
